Major Duties and Responsibilities

+Enhance and support current end-to-end data warehouse and analytics platform, develop short and long-term roadmaps, design and implement in accordance with defined roadmaps and plans.

+Combine and maintain ERP transactional data with data from additional source systems in the ERP ecosystem.

+Structure, cleanse and transform data from multiple data sources for optimal presentation, access, performance, integration, and security.

+Develop security and authentication standards for BI solutions for object and row level security.

+Implement semantic models and perspectives for different subject areas that serve the analytical needs of various business personas and functions.

+Cross-reference diverse requirements from different business units into a standard scalable enterprise catalog of metrics, and BI models and solutions.

+Work in conjunction with Master Data to document the metadata and data dictionary.

+Identify, design, and implement internal process improvements, including re-designing infrastructure for greater scalability, optimizing data delivery, automating manual processes, and improving data reliability, architectural integrity, and quality.

+Document and store source code using standard tools and processes.

+Be a self-service analytics champion across the enterprise.

+Develop and assist with the development of visuals, dashboards, and reports.

+Maintain current knowledge of the technology industry, including leading tools and best practices.

+Coordinate any 3rd party development and support vendors, perform functional review of 3rd party development work, and elicit user feedback throughout the development life cycle.

+Create and maintain technical documentation.

+Provide regular status updates regarding status, issues, or risks.

+Respond to service requests and service desk ticket escalations.

+Review and validate operational policies and ensure they are being met.

+Develop and maintain productive relationships with business users, IT members, and management.

Qualifications

Required:

+At least 10 years of hands-on experience with full life cycle data warehouse technical design (star schemas, cubes, datamarts) and development including ETL, logical and physical data modeling, data mapping from various data sources, loading data warehouse objects including dimensions, hierarchies, fact tables and aggregates, metadata definitions, and report development.

+At least 5 years of hands-on experience in architecture design and implementation of business intelligence and predictive analytics on cloud-based Data Warehouses.

+At least 5 years of experience with application development, database management and operations including in depth experience with DB object design (Tables/Partitioning/Indexing) and writing highly efficient SQL queries, stored procedures, triggers, functions, and packages.

+At least 5 years of experience working closely with business areas to identify business and analytics needs.

+At least 5 years of experience translating business requirements into data requests, reports, and dashboards.

+At least 5+ years of ERP functional experience particularly with finance and sales modules.

+At least 3+ years of using DevOps tool chains and processes.

+Proven ability to work independently in converting business and functional requirements into complex reports, data visualizations and dashboards.

+Experience with user experience design such as layout, content placement, aesthetics, navigation planning, and usability.

+Experience working with Agile methodologies.

+Strong communication, collaboration, and diplomatic skills to deliver exceptional service and guide, influence and convince others to adopt change.
